The Key Rivalries of Juventus

Juventus vs. Torino

This local derby, known as the Derby della Mole, features Juventus and Torino. It is one of Italy’s oldest rivalries, dating back over a century. The intense competition fosters local pride and draws large crowds, boosting regional support for Italian football.

Juventus vs. Inter Milan

The rivalry with Inter Milan, called the Derby d’Italia, has been marked by numerous title battles. These matches often determine Serie A champions and attract widespread media attention, increasing the league’s viewership and popularity.

Juventus vs. AC Milan

This historic rivalry features two of Italy’s most successful clubs. Their encounters are celebrated events that draw large audiences, helping to promote Italian football’s prestige globally.

The Impact on Italian Football’s Popularity

Rivalries involving Juventus have played a crucial role in increasing the sport’s popularity in Italy. They generate excitement, media coverage, and national pride. These intense competitions often attract new fans and maintain high engagement levels among existing supporters.

Internationally, Juventus’ rivalries have helped showcase Serie A’s competitive spirit. High-stakes matches draw global audiences, contributing to Italy’s reputation as a football powerhouse.
